Arthur Levitt: Why Couldn't Wall Street Weather a Storm?


With a proper backup plan, the New York Stock Exchange wouldn't have had to shut because a 'post-tropical cyclone' hit Manhattan.. Hurricane Sandy's impact on U.S. stock and bond markets is just the latest example of inattention to the stability, security and continuity of basic infrastructure.
